If there are eight American women in a room, one will develop invasive breast cancer over the course of her lifetime. In 2016 alone, it’s estimated that more than 246,000 new cases of invasive breast cancer will be diagnosed in the United States, along with 61,000 new cases of non-invasive breast cancer.
There also are incredibly encouraging breast-cancer statistics. For example, when breast cancer is detected early and in a localized stage, the five-year relative survival rate is 100 percent.

Step One: Be Aware of Potential Symptoms
Step one is being aware of potential breast-cancer symptoms. If you have any of the symptoms listed below, contact your healthcare provider promptly; chances are good that cancer is not the cause, but it’s worth your time to make an appointment if you notice:
unusual nipple tenderness;
changes in areola, nipple, or breast-skin texture, including enlarged pores, pitting, or reddened scaling;
a lump in/near the breast or underarm;
any unexplained change in the size or shape of a breast;
swelling of the breast, particularly if on only one side;
decrease in breast size, especially if just one breast is impacted;
a nipple that has turned slightly inward or become inverted;
Skin of the breast, areola, or nipple has become scaly, red, or swollen; also may have ridges or pitting resembling the skin of an orange;
nipple discharges, particularly if they’re clear or bloody.
Step Two: Self-Exam
A woman’s next line of defense is performing monthly breast self-exams:
In the shower – Move the pads of your fingers in a circular pattern from the outside to the center of each breast and armpit area. If a lump, thickening, or a hard knot is detected, contact your healthcare provider.
In front of a mirror – Visually inspect your breasts, first with arms at your sides, then raised overhead. Keep an eye out for changes in breast as well as nipple shape, swelling, and skin dimpling; pay particular attention to changes occurring in just one breast.
Lying down – With a pillow under your right shoulder and your right arm behind your head, move the finger pads on your left hand in a circular motion over the entirety of your right breast and armpit area; gently squeeze the nipple to test for discharge. Follow the same steps on your left breast.
Step Three: Mammogram and Clinical Exam
Women’s most effective early detection weapons are regularly scheduled mammogram screenings and clinical breast exams.
Mammograms often can uncover a breast lump before it can be felt. They also can point to potential abnormal cells. Current guidelines are:
Women 40 and older should have mammograms every one or two years.
Women who are younger than 40, and have breast-cancer-risk factors, should ask their healthcare professional how often they should have a mammogram.
A clinical breast exam is performed by a healthcare professional trained to recognize breast abnormalities. Most often, this exam is conducted by your primary care physician or gynecologist as part of an annual assessment.

The knee is one of the largest, most complex joints in the human body and the most common joint injured. While several common causes for knee pain exist, many lifestyle choices may reduce pain and postpone or eliminate the need for knee surgery in the future. Here are 3 tips for maintaining healthy knees and a healthier life:
Take care of your overall health
Taking better care of your physical and mental health will not only make for a happier and more fulfilled life, but can also improve the strength of your knees. Studies have shown that ailments such as back pain and depression have been linked to knee pain, so making even the simplest of changes like strengthening your core and losing weight can help stave off the prospect of knee surgery. Did you know losing 10 pounds relieves about 40 pounds of pressure on your knees?
Drink more water
Water is not only vital to healthy bones and skin, it is also vital to knee health. The cartilage in our knees is made up of mostly water – up to 80 percent when we’re properly hydrated. But as we get older, the water content gets lower, resulting in unhealthy cartilage and possibly degenerative joint disease. Lack of water can also lead to dehydration, which can drain your energy and make you tired. So drink up! The Institute of Medicine recommends an adequate intake is roughly about 13 cups of total beverages a day for men, and 9 cups of total beverages a day for women.
Keep moving
Knee cartilage depends on movement to stay healthy and heal. Aim to be active up to 30 minutes a day, five days a week doing any of your favorite knee-safe activities like walking, yoga, swimming or low-impact aerobics. Consider adding in knee exercises to your routine, such as marching, sit to stand/stand to sit, hamstring curls, heel raises and squats for added knee strengthening.

Children can develop infections in their bones, joints, or muscles. Often referred to as “deep” infections, the technical names for these conditions are:
Osteomyelitis (bone infection)
Septic arthritis (joint infection)
Pyomyositis (muscle infection)
This article covers the most common types of deep infections in children and includes the ways doctors identify and treat them.
Cause
Infections are usually caused by bacteria that are present in our normal living environment. The most common bacteria causing bone, joint, or muscle infections in children is Staphylococcus aureus (often referred to as “Staph” infections).
Bacteria can get into the body in a variety of ways. They circulate through the bloodstream until they reach a bone, joint, or muscle. Bacteria then leave the bloodstream and multiply in the bone, joint, or muscle tissues.
Description
Deep infections most often occur in the joints and at the ends of long bones where they meet to form joints. These include the hip, knee, and ankle joints of the leg, and the shoulder, elbow, and wrist joints of the arm.
The large muscle groups of the thigh, groin, and pelvis are the most common locations for deep muscle infections.
The reason infections occur in these areas is due to the way blood flows to these locations. There is a strong blood flow to the ends of bone near growth centers (called growth plates), the lining of the joints, and the large muscle groups. This allows bacteria to easily find their way to these areas.
The blood supply to the spine, pelvis, and heel is similar to that of the long bones, and infections often develop in these areas, as well.
Infections pose special risks to young children for a number of reasons:
Children under the age of three are easily infected. Their immune systems are not fully developed and they tend to fall down a lot, opening the skin to infection.
Infections spread quickly through a young child’s circulation system and bone structure.
Damage to bones and joints caused by infection can harm a child’s growth and lead to physical dysfunction. Infection of child’s hip joint is a surgical emergency.
Symptoms and Signs
Children who have infections of their bones, joints, or muscles often have the following:
Fever
Pain
Limited movement of the infected area — your child may limp or refuse to walk if the infection involves the legs or back
Infants may be irritable and lethargic, refuse to eat, or vomit
Many children who have bone, joint, or muscle infections have had recent injuries. The symptoms of infection are often masked by those of the injury. Because parents assume the injury will get better over time, it may take them longer to notice the infection.
It is important to bring your child to a doctor immediately if symptoms are not quickly resolving at home.
Doctor Examination
Medical History and Physical Examination
Make sure to tell your child’s doctor the circumstances surrounding the symptoms, such as when the symptoms began, and whether there was a prior infection or injury.
After discussing your child’s symptoms and medical history, your doctor will examine the painful area. He or she may ask your child to move the affected area to see whether movement increases the pain.
Tests
Other tests that may help your doctor confirm a diagnosis and plan your child’s treatment include:
Blood tests and tissue cultures. Tests on your child’s blood, as well as fluid and/or tissue from the infected area, can help identify the bacteria or other organism causing the infection. This information about the infection helps your doctor determine the most effective ways to treat it.
Imaging tests. Tests, such as x-rays, magnetic resonance imaging (MRI) scans, and ultrasound, provide your child’s doctor with pictures of the bones, muscles, and soft tissues in the affected area. Your doctor will look for swelling around bones and muscles, or fluid within the joints that are infected. This information helps your doctor when making the decision whether to treat the infection with antibiotics alone or to perform surgery to help resolve it.
Treatment
Antibiotic Treatment
Prescribing antibiotics is the mainstay of treatment for infections.
Intravenous. At first, your child will need to stay at the hospital to receive antibiotics through the veins (intravenous or IV). How long your child will stay in the hospital will depend on how severe the infection is. Most children with bone, joint, or muscle infections are in the hospital for 1 to 2 weeks.
Oral. For many children, the antibiotic is eventually changed to a form that can be taken by mouth (oral) and given at home.
PICC line. Some children can continue to receive an antibiotic by vein at home through a special intravenous device called a PICC (pronounced “pick”) line. This is a peripherally introduced central catheter (PICC).
The amount of time on antibiotics that is needed to resolve an infection varies from child to child but, in general, is 4 to 6 weeks for a bone infection and 3 to 4 weeks for joint or muscle infections.
It is very important to have your child take all of the antibiotics he or she is given, in exactly the way they are prescribed.
Surgical Treatment
In mild infections, antibiotics alone may resolve the condition. Many children, however, will need surgery to remove infected material (pus) from the area of infection. This will reduce pressure and inflammation and improve blood flow, which will make it easier for the antibiotics to reach the infected area. For most children, one surgical procedure is enough, but more severe infections may require two or more surgeries to help resolve the infection.
An infection in the biceps muscle has caused pus to accumulate in this child’s upper arm. During surgery, the pus will be drained so that antibiotics can effectively reach and resolve the infection.
Courtesy of Children’s Medical Center of Dallas
Outcome
Most children will completely recover from deep infections after proper treatment. They are not likely to develop the same infection again. In most cases, children have no further problems and return to all of their activities.
In general, children do better when the infection is recognized early. There is a greater chance for full recovery when the infection is quickly recognized and treated. The later the diagnosis is made, the more likely it is that the infection will cause greater damage to the bones, muscles and other tissues that are involved.
Some problems can occur in children who have serious and prolonged infections. These include blood clots, growth arrests, deformed bones, fractures through bone that is weakened from infection, bone death (called necrosis), and joint stiffness. However, these problems are rare.
In many communities, deep infections are more frequently being caused by a particular type of bacteria known as MRSA. This bacteria is more able to resist antibiotics that previously worked well to treat these infections.
Currently, there are several antibiotics that work very well against MRSA and are tolerated very well by the children who are treated.

While staying lean is a big part of good health, weight lost doesn’t always equal health gained. That new diet that took inches off your waistline could be harming your health if it locks out or severely restricts entire food groups, relies on supplements with little scientific backing or clamps down on calories to an extreme.
“People are so desperate to lose weight that it’s really weight loss at any cost,” says Madelyn Fernstrom, founding director of the University of Pittsburgh Medical Center Weight Management Center. And when that desperation sets in, Fernstrom says, “normal thinking goes out the window.” Who cares how wacky or unhealthy a recommendation sounds to you? Pounds are coming off. You’re happy. But your body might not be. And that approach always guarantees weight regain.
With our Best Diets 2019 rankings, you can check the nutritional completeness and safety of 41 popular diets, from Atkins to the Fertility Diet to WW (Weight Watchers), in a detailed profile crafted for each one. (The profiles also cover scientific evidence, typical meals and much more.) And U.S. News’ Best Diets for Healthy Eating rankings give each diet a “healthiness” score from 5 (best) to 1 (worst) for safety and nutrition, with safety getting double weight; while you can modify a diet to some degree to adjust for nutritional imbalances or deficiencies, mere tweaking won’t make an unsafe diet safe.
Behind these scores are ratings by a panel of diet and nutrition experts assembled by U.S. News. They assessed the diets across seven categories, including the safety and nutritional completeness categories, for a series of nine different rankings lists. The Best Diets for Healthy Eating rankings overlap significantly with Best Diets Overall. Both give especially high marks to the DASH, MIND, TLC, Mediterranean, Mayo Clinic and Volumetrics diets.
“The ones that get high scores in safety and in nutritional value – they’re very similar to each other,” says Andrea Giancoli, a registered dietitian who serves on the U.S. News expert panel. The recurring theme across the diets that excelled in healthiness is adequate calories supplied by a heavy load of vegetables, fruits and whole grains; a modest amount of lean protein, nonfat dairy and healthy fats; and an occasional treat. Plants are the foundation, and the menu is always built around minimally processed meals made from scratch.
Because plant-based eating patterns are so healthful and growing in popularity, U.S. News also offers a Best Plant-Based Diets category. And given the rise of food intolerances and sensitivities, we’ve included profiles of diets that are said to ease digestive distress – the gluten-free and low FODMAP diets. These are not ranked, however, as they are not intended for general dietary needs.
Very few diets on the Healthy Eating list are overtly unsafe or severely deficient nutritionally. Ten plans received healthiness scores below 3; these included the Paleo, Raw Food, Fast, Dukan, Atkins and Whole30 diets. They’re simply too restrictive, say our experts, who call their nutritional qualities into question. The meat-heavy Paleo diet bans grains and dairy, so getting adequate calcium and vitamin D isn’t easy. Atkins, by severely curbing carbs, blows past recommended caps for total and saturated fat. Depending on your personal approach to the Raw Food Diet, you may shortchange yourself on calcium, vitamin B12 and vitamin D; its restrictive cooking rules also could put you at risk for eating raw or undercooked ingredients.
If you have reservations about a diet’s nutritional content or safety, listen to your body. Fatigue, sleeplessness, dizziness, aches – they’re all red flags. Says Fernstrom: “Losing weight is for good health, so you should feel more vital – not bad.”

What is the difference between a sprain and a strain?
A strain occurs when a muscle or tendon is stretched or torn. A sprain occurs when a ligament is stretched or torn.
Strains are often the result of overuse or improper use of a muscle, while sprains typically occur when a joint is subjected to excessive force or unnatural movements (e.g., sudden twists, turns, or stops). Sprains can be categorized by degree of severity:
A first-degree sprain stretches the ligament but does not tear it. Symptoms include mild pain with normal movement.
A second-degree sprain is characterized by a partially torn ligament, significant pain and swelling, restricted movement, and mild to moderate joint instability.
In a third-degree sprain, the ligament is completely torn with mild to severe pain, swelling, and significant joint instability.
What is sciatica?
In the low back, nerves join to form the sciatic nerve, which runs down into the leg and controls the leg muscles. Sciatica is a condition that may cause radiating pain, numbness, tingling, and/or muscle weakness in the leg but originates from nerve root impingement in the lower back. Nerve impingement is most often caused by a herniated disk or spinal stenosis.
What is spinal stenosis?
Stenosis refers to a narrowing of the spinal canal, usually in the lower back (lumbar) region. This narrowing is often a result of the normal degenerative aging process. It occurs as the disks of cartilage that separate the spine’s vertebrae lose water and the space between the vertebrae become smaller, causing friction between the bones. The loss of water in the disks makes them less flexible and unable to act as shock absorbers in the spine. Daily wear and tear on the spine becomes more significant without these shock absorbers.
As the disks degenerate, vertebrae may shift, causing the spinal canal to narrow. In some cases, the nerves that travel through the spinal column to the legs become squeezed. This can cause back and leg pain, and even leg weakness. Arthritis and falls also contribute to the narrowing of the spinal canal, compressing the nerves and nerve roots and causing pain and discomfort.
What is degenerative disk disease?
Degenerative disk disease is a general term applied to back pain that has lasted for more than three months. It is caused by degenerative changes in the intervertebral disks in the spine and can occur anywhere in the spine: low back (lumbar), mid-back (thoracic), or neck (cervical).
Under the age of 30, these disks are normally soft, and they act as cushions for the vertebrae. With age, the material in these lumbar disks becomes less flexible and the disks begin to erode, losing some of their height. As their thickness decreases, their ability to act as a cushion lessens. The less dense cushion now alters the position of the vertebrae and the ligaments that connect them. In some cases, the loss of density can even cause the vertebra to shift their positions. As the vertebrae shift and affect the other bones, the nerves can get caught or pinched and muscle spasms can occur.
Degenerative disk disease is primarily a result of the normal aging process, but it may also occur as a result of trauma, infection, or direct injury to the disk. Heredity and physical fitness may also play a part in the process.
What is a torn rotator cuff?
The rotator cuff is a group of tendons and their related muscles that help keep the shoulder and upper arm bone securely placed in to the socket of the shoulder blade. The rotator cuff stabilizes the shoulder joint and helps you to move your arm in space.
What is shoulder impingement?
Impingement syndrome is a common disorder of the shoulder that refers to an improper alignment of the bones and tissues in the upper arm. Inflammatory conditions such as tendinitis, bursitis, and arthritis are all closely related to impingement syndrome, as are tears to the rotator cuff tendons.
If the rotator cuff becomes inflamed from overuse or there is a bone deformity or spur on the end of the shoulder blade, then the space between the upper arm bone and tip of the shoulder blade is narrowed, causing the rotator cuff and its fluid-filled bursa to be squeezed or pinched. This impingement causes irritation and pain to the rotator cuff when the shoulder is raised.
What is frozen shoulder?
Frozen shoulder (adhesive capsulitis) is a condition in which the tissues around the shoulder joint stiffen, scar tissue forms, andshoulder movements become difficult and painful. It can develop when you stop using the joint normally because of pain, other injury, or a chronic health condition, such as diabetes. Any shoulder problem can lead to frozen shoulder if you do not work to maintain its full range of motion.
What is a separated shoulder?
A shoulder separation (acromioclavicular joint injury) occurs when the outer end of the collarbone separates from the end of the shoulder blade because of torn ligaments. This injury occurs most often from a blow to the shoulder or a fall on a shoulder or outstretched hand or arm.
What is a dislocated shoulder?
A shoulder dislocation (shoulder instability) occurs when the upper end of the arm bone ball pops out of the shoulder joint socket. This injury may be caused by a direct blow to the shoulder, a fall on an outstretched hand or arm, or an exaggerated overhead throwing motion.
What are shin splints?
Shin splints are an inflammation of the periosteum, a fibrous sheath that surrounds bone. In this case, the affected bone is the shin bone, or tibia. Shin splints are usually accompanied by pain and swelling in the front of the lower leg. Most frequent in runners, this overuse injury is caused by the repetitive stress of running on hard surfaces.
What is a torn ACL? MCL?
There are four ligaments in the knee: the anterior cruciate ligament (ACL), posterior cruciate ligament (PCL), medial collateral ligament (MCL), and lateral collateral ligament (LCL). The ACL and PCL stabilize front-to-back knee movements, while the MCL and LCL stabilize side-to-side movements.
The ACL can be sprained or torn if the knee is straightened beyond its normal limits (hyperextended), twisted, or bent side-to-side. A sprained or torn ACL is common in sports and usually results from a hard stop or aggressive twisting of the knee. The PCL is the least common ligament to be injured.
The MCL is injured when a force is exerted on the outside of the knee, pushing it inward, while the LCL is injured by a force exerted on the inside of the knee that pushes it outward. This type of hit is frequent in contact sports like football or hockey.
A torn knee ligament is usually accompanied by feeling or hearing a pop in the knee at the time of injury, severe pain and swelling, and joint instability.
What are muscle spasms?
When muscles become inflamed, they can also spasm, or contract tightly, as a response to injury. While they are the body’s way of protecting itself from further injury, they often produce excruciating and often debilitating pain. Muscle spasms are common in the low back (lumbar) muscles.
What is a torn meniscus?
The medial and lateral menisci (plural of meniscus) of the knee are two crescent moon-shaped disks of tough tissue that lie between the ends of the upper leg bone and lower leg bone that form the knee joint. Meniscus tears commonly occur during sports when the knee is twisted while the foot is planted firmly on the ground. In people over the age of 40 whose menisci are worn down, a tear might occur with normal movement, minimal activity, or minor injury.
What is tendinitis?
Teninitis is inflammation of a tendon, a band of tissue that connects muscle to bone. It is most commonly the result of overuse during physical activities. Repetitive motions can stretch and irritate the tendon, causing pain and swelling. Tendinitis occurs around joints such as the elbow, shoulder, wrist, ankle, or knee.
What is bursitis?
Bursitis is inflammation of a bursa or bursae (more than one bursa), small fluid-filled sacs that cushion areas of friction around joints. Bursae contain synovial fluid that lubricates the joints. Bursitis typically occurs as a result of overuse during physical activities or infection of the synovial fluid. If a bursa becomes infected or irritated from repetitive stress, it will cause pain and limited movement. Bursitis is most common in the shoulder, knee, hip, elbow, or heel.
What is arthritis?
The most common form of arthritis, osteoarthritis, can affect any joint in the body, but most often afflicts the knees, hips, and fingers. Most people will develop osteoarthritis from the normal wear and tear on the joints through the years. Joints contain cartilage, a rubbery material that cushions the ends of bones and facilitates movement. Over time, or if the joint has been injured, the cartilage wears away and the bones of the joint start rubbing together. As bones rub together, bone spurs may form and the joint becomes stiff after long periods of activity or inactivity.
What is a stress fracture?
A stress fracture is a microscopic crack in a bone that occurs from overuse. Muscles normally absorb the shock of physical activities, but when they become too fatigued to do so, they transfer the stress to the bones which results in a hairline-sized fracture.
Stress fractures usually develop in the weightbearing bones of the feet and lower legs, often after a rapid increase in the duration or intensity of exercise or from wearing improper or worn out athletic shoes.
What is carpal tunnel syndrome?
Carpal tunnel syndrome is the term used to describe a specific group of symptoms (tingling, numbness, weakness, or pain) in the fingers or hand and occasionally in the lower arm and elbow. These symptoms occur when there is pressure on a nerve (median nerve) within the wrist (carpal tunnel). Carpal tunnel syndrome develops over time because of repetitive hand motions that damage muscle and bone in the wrist area.
What is tennis elbow?
Lateral epicondylitis, commonly known as tennis elbow, is inflammation of the tendon that connects the muscles of the forearm, wrist, and hand to the upper arm at the elbow. The tendon on the bony outside (lateral) part of the elbow (the epicondyle) is most often irritated by overuse during physical activity.
What is plantar fasciitis (heel spur)?
Plantar fasciitis is the most common cause of heel pain. It is commonly referred to as a heel spur, although a heel spur, or bony growth on the heel bone, develops as a result of plantar fasciitis. The condition occurs when the long, flat ligament on the bottom of the foot (plantar fascia) stretches irregularly and develops small tears that cause the ligament to become inflamed. This inflammation is most often caused by walking with an abnormal inward twisting of the foot, called pronation. Over time, this slightly abnormal step may increase tension on the plantar fascia and cause it to become inflamed.
What is a ruptured Achilles tendon?
The Achilles tendon is the largest tendon in the body. It connects the muscles in the lower leg (calf) to the heel bone. With every movement of the foot, the Achilles tendon stretches and tightens. Because it is under so much stress, it can partially or completely tear (rupture) from excess force or overuse. Ruptures usually occur about two inches above where the tendon attaches to the heel bone.
An Achilles tendon rupture is most common in middle-aged “weekend warriors” who are not conditioned for athletics and who neglect to properly warm up and stretch prior to exercise. Ruptures frequently occur from sudden movements that stress the calf muscles, such as jumping or quick stops; from overstretching; from vigorous exercise after a long period of inactivity; or from untreated Achilles tendinitis/tendinosis (overuse).
What is a bulging/ruptured/herniated disk?
The spinal vertebrae are separated by flexible disks of shock absorbing cartilage. These disks are made of a supple outer layer with a soft jelly-like core (nucleus). If a disk is compressed, so that part of it intrudes into the spinal canal but the outer layer has not been ruptured, it may be referred to as a “bulging” disk. This condition may or may not be painful and is extremely common.
Herniated disks are often referred to as “slipped” or “ruptured” disks. When a disk herniates, the tissue located in the center (nucleus) of the disk is forced outward. Although the disk does not actually “slip,” strong pressure on the disk may force a fragment of the nucleus to rupture the outer layer of the disk.
If the disk fragment does not interfere with the spinal nerves, the injury is usually not painful. If the disk fragment moves into the spinal canal and presses against one or more of the spinal nerves, it can cause nerve impingement and pain.
If the injured disk is in the low back, it may produce pain, numbness, or weakness in the lower back, leg, or foot. If the injured disk is in the neck, it may produce pain, numbness, or weakness in the shoulder, arm, or hand.
What is radiculopathy/nerve impingement?
Radiculopathy refers to a condition in which the spinal nerve roots are irritated or compressed. Many people refer to it as having a “pinched nerve.” Lumbar nerve impingement indicates that the nerve roots in the lower spine are involved, while cervical radiculopathy is associated with nerve roots in the neck. Nerve impingement is most often caused by a herniated disk or spinal stenosis.

Cleveland Clinic researchers have found that better cardiorespiratory fitness leads to longer life, with no limit to the benefit of aerobic fitness.
Researchers retrospectively studied 122,007 patients who underwent exercise treadmill testing at Cleveland Clinic between Jan. 1, 1991, and Dec. 31, 2014, to measure all-cause mortality relating to the benefits of exercise and fitness. The paper was published today in the Journal of the American Medical Association Network Open.
The study found that increased cardiorespiratory fitness was directly associated with reduced long-term mortality, with no limit on the positive effects of aerobic fitness. Extreme aerobic fitness was associated with the greatest benefit, particularly in older patients (70 and older) and in those with hypertension.
“Aerobic fitness is something that most patients can control. And we found in our study there is no limit to how much exercise is too much,” said Wael Jaber, M.D., Cleveland Clinic cardiologist and senior author of the study. “Everyone should be encouraged to achieve and maintain high fitness levels.”
The risk associated with poor cardiorespiratory fitness was comparable to or even exceeded that of traditional clinical risk factors, such as cardiovascular disease, diabetes and smoking.
The study’s findings emphasize the long-term benefits of exercise and fitness, even to extreme levels, regardless of age or coexistent cardiovascular disease.
Several recent studies have suggested associations between extreme exercise and certain adverse cardiovascular findings, such as atrial fibrillation and coronary artery disease. However, the newly published study from Cleveland Clinic found that extreme fitness provided additional survival benefit over more modest levels of fitness, and that extremely fit patients lived the longest.
“We were particularly interested in the relationship between extremely high fitness and mortality” said Kyle Mandsager, M.D., an electrophysiology fellow at Cleveland Clinic and the lead author of the study. “This relationship has never been looked at using objectively measured fitness, and on such a large scale.”
All patients had previously undergone stress tests at Cleveland Clinic, and were broken up into five performance groups — elite, high, above average, below average and low. Elite performers were defined as having aerobic fitness in the top two and half percent by age and gender, and demonstrated fitness levels comparable to endurance athletes. Long-term survival was adjusted for a patient’s age, sex, height, weight, BMI, medications and comorbidities.
When the subgroups were analyzed by age, the survival benefit of elite versus high performance was most notable in older patients. In those over the age of 70, elite performers had a nearly 30 percent reduced risk of mortality compared to high performers. In younger age groups there was no statistical difference in outcomes between elite and high performers.
When the subgroups were analyzed by comorbidities, all-cause mortality inversely related to cardiorespiratory fitness and was lowest in the elite performers. For those patients with hypertension, the elite performers again showed a nearly 30 percent reduction in all-cause mortality compared to high performers. For all other comorbidity subgroups there was no statistical difference in survival rates between the elite and high performers.
It is important to note that the study analyzed findings over a large population, and individual patients should always check with their healthcare provider before starting an exercise program.

Blood clots are a serious issue, as they can be life-threatening. According to the Centers for Disease Control and Prevention (CDC), an estimated 900,000 people in the United States are affected by this condition each year. The CDC further estimates that 60,000 to 100,000 people die from this condition annually.
When a blood clot occurs in one of your veins, it’s called a venous thromboembolism (VTE). If you’re even slightly concerned you might have one, call your doctor right away. Symptoms of blood clots can vary. It’s also possible to have a blood clot with no symptoms.

First and foremost, keeping up with electrolytes is very important. Humans are living, breathing, electrically charged beings. All of life is, really. And the ions that, when dissolved in water, create that electric charge are called electrolytes. They are what keep us alive and what keep us working properly. This is a very simplistic description, of course, but electrolyte balance is crucial for healing so that your cells can do their wonderful things. There are 7 main electrolytes: sodium, chloride, potassium, magnesium, calcium, phosphate, and bicarbonate, and we need to keep these all in balance. Remember, these are ions that are electrically charged in water, so be sure to be also drinking a ton of water in general and especially while recovering from an injury.
Second, even though you may be hanging out in bed binge-watching Absolutely Fabulous on Netflix while you wait for your new limb to grow, you still need to eat (and, realistically, even if you have a broken bone, your body will heal faster if you are energizing it with activity and moving around however you’re able). While you might be relaxing, your body is working long hours of overtime trying to regenerate what you broke, so make sure it has the fuel it needs to get that done. Plan to eat about 15-20 calories per pound of body weight (if you weigh 150 lbs., you should be consuming close to 3,000 calories a day). But don’t just eat a sleeve of cookies and call it a day; broken bones need vitamins and minerals! And protein! And antioxidant anti-inflammatory nutrients! You might as well double down on your calories and make them count.
Vitamins E and C and omega-3 fatty acids will help fight free radicals that break down bone collagen and cause inflammation, meanwhile Copper helps the formation of bone collagen, so consuming all of these at once is a double whammy for any fracture trying hard to heal. Zinc enhances bone protein production and therefore stimulates fracture healing. Calcium and Phosphorus are the main minerals in bones and regulate the strength and elastic stiffness of bones. In the first stages of healing, your broken bone will leech from your other bones to heal itself as efficiently as possible, so it’s important to make sure you are consuming lots of vitamins so that you can replenish your body and keep your fracture fed with the nutrients it needs to heal. Other vitamins that are essential for healing and recovery are D and K, which help you retain calcium, and B6 which is a general fracture-reducing vitamin that helps fractures heal faster and also keeps them from happening in the first place.
Now that you know the micros of what you need to eat, what foods will give you these nutrients? Multivitamins are great and all, but unless it is a whole foods vitamin and those foods are in your diet naturally, your body will not absorb the vitamin (that’s why your pee is weird when you take a vitamin). Protein powders are packed with nutrition, but who wants to drink 5 protein shakes a day (I’ve been there, it’s not great). Quinoa is often called a superfood, but that doesn’t mean a whole lot if you’re just in the grocery store wondering why you should pay extra for a simple grain. What makes it “super” is that quinoa’s a grain that provides complex carbohydrates and calories, it’s a complete protein, and it’s also a good source of magnesium. Kale, another “superfood,” is a fantastic source of vitamins A, C and K as well as omega 3 fatty acids; meanwhile spinach will provide you with a ton of Iron. Broccoli will also provide loads of Vitamins K and C, as well as B6 and a fair amount of protein. Tempeh is a great source of magnesium, protein, phosphorus, and calcium.
Finally, there are easy additions to your meal that pack a punch in both flavor and nutrients. Turmeric, ginger, garlic, flax meal and chia seeds all provide a ton of nutritional value in addition to making your healthy meal a bit tastier. Flax meal and chia seeds can be used as a binding element in baking and cooking, or tossed in a smoothie, and provide lots of omega-3s. Turmeric, garlic, and ginger are all anti-inflammatories.
